Dalton is a small town in Pennsylvania with a population of 1,381. Residents earn $91,667 per year, which is 22% above the national average.
Based on current data, Dalton receives an overall livability score of 4.3 out of 5.0, earning a grade of A. Key strengths include above-average household incomes, low unemployment, low crime rates, a highly educated population. Dalton stands out as an excellent place to live, with strong marks across most quality-of-life indicators.
The median household income in Dalton is $91,667, 22% above the national average of $75,149. Residents generally enjoy above-average earning potential. The job market is very strong with unemployment at just 0.4%. Only 4.3% of residents live below the poverty line, well below the national rate of 12.4%. Workers commute an average of 23 minutes.
The median home value in Dalton is $247,900, 12% below the national median — offering relatively affordable homeownership. Renters pay a median of $1,567 per month, significantly above the national average of $1,163. At just 2.7x median income, home prices are very affordable relative to local earnings.
Dalton is a very safe community with a violent crime rate of 0 per 100,000 residents — well below the national average of 380. Property crime occurs at a rate of 729 per 100,000, 63% below the national average.
Educational attainment is solid, with 46.7% holding a bachelor's degree or higher, near the national average. 96.4% have completed high school. Area schools have an average test score of 5.9/10.
Dalton has a cool climate with an average annual temperature of 45°F. Winters average 22°F in January while summers reach 68°F in July. Annual precipitation totals 46.7 inches, including 82.7 inches of snow. Air quality is rated Good with a median AQI of 40.
